The Ai Video Director focuses on overseeing video projects that incorporate AI-driven tools to automate or enhance content creation, often requiring knowledge of AI technologies. In contrast, a Video Editor primarily works on assembling and refining footage using editing software. While both roles require a strong understanding of video production, the Ai Video Director emphasizes AI integration, making it a newer, tech-focused position in the industry.

What is an AI video director?

An AI Video Director is a professional who leverages artificial intelligence technologies to plan, oversee, and optimize the production of video content. They use AI tools for tasks such as editing, scene selection, script analysis, and even generating or enhancing visual effects. AI Video Directors collaborate with creative teams to ensure the final product meets both artistic and technical standards, while also streamlining workflows and increasing efficiency. Their role is becoming increasingly vital as AI reshapes the media and entertainment industry.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an AI video director?

To thrive as an AI Video Director, you need expertise in video production, storytelling, and a strong understanding of AI-driven tools, often supported by a background in film, media, or computer science. Familiarity with video editing software (such as Adobe Premiere Pro or Final Cut Pro), AI video generation platforms, and knowledge of machine learning concepts are crucial. Creative vision, leadership, and adaptability are standout soft skills for guiding teams and integrating emerging technologies. These skills ensure compelling, innovative content creation that leverages AI capabilities while meeting project goals and industry standards.

How does an AI video director typically collaborate with other creative and technical team members during a project?

As an AI Video Director, you'll work closely with scriptwriters, animators, data scientists, and software engineers to bring innovative video concepts to life using AI tools. Your role involves bridging creative vision and technical possibilities, ensuring that AI-generated elements align with the project's narrative and artistic goals. Regular meetings and feedback sessions are common, where you'll provide direction, review AI outputs, and coordinate adjustments with both creative and technical teammates. This collaborative environment fosters learning and innovation, as you'll often troubleshoot challenges together and explore new AI capabilities.

Job description

Country Charm Activities Director

Find your joy here, at Country Charm, a Sonida Senior Living community! We offer a comprehensive benefit package to include competitive wage/salary, health and dental insurance, 401k with company match & much more!

Country Charm, a premier retirement community in Greenwood, IN, provides quality care to residents in an Assisted Living community.

What we offer you:

  • Flexible scheduling
  • Cutting edge technology to enhance the lives of our residents and make your job easier and more effective.
    • SafelyYou - AI video technology that detects and prevent falls
    • Advanced EHR Technologies - automated care assessments eliminating busy work, helping you deliver better care
    • Sage - Improve call light response time and improvement to service and care
    • Microsoft Power BI - one stop for all data needs
  • Company support for educational and learning opportunities
    • Paid referral programs for Team Member and Resident referrals
  • Medical, dental, vision, and life/disability insurances
  • 401k retirement savings offering a discretionary match determined each year based on company performance
  • Employee Assistance Program
  • Dependent Care and FSA saving accounts
  • PTO available day one
  • Paid Training

*Benefit eligibility dependent on employment status

**Eligibility based on location

Activities Director Responsibilities include:

  • Plans, schedules, and implements activities, for a seven-day week calendar. preferences.
  • Identifies the special needs of each resident and creates a plan to accommodate those needs.
  • Involves the resident in planning recreation objectives and goals for the resident.
  • Integrates resident with the communality through facility activities and outings.
  • Creates a strong positive image and establishes good relationships within the community, which may include press relations, promotional activities, scrapbooks, and displays in the facility.

Qualifications:

  • Bachelor of Science Degree in Therapeutic Recreation or a related field, certification as an Activity Professional preferred.
  • Two years activities management experience preferred.
